About

Sahar Lotfi‐Emran is a scholar working on Immunology, Molecular Biology and Infectious Diseases. According to data from OpenAlex, Sahar Lotfi‐Emran has authored 15 papers receiving a total of 465 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Immunology, 6 papers in Molecular Biology and 5 papers in Infectious Diseases. Recurrent topics in Sahar Lotfi‐Emran's work include COVID-19 Clinical Research Studies (4 papers), T-cell and B-cell Immunology (4 papers) and SARS-CoV-2 and COVID-19 Research (3 papers). Sahar Lotfi‐Emran is often cited by papers focused on COVID-19 Clinical Research Studies (4 papers), T-cell and B-cell Immunology (4 papers) and SARS-CoV-2 and COVID-19 Research (3 papers). Sahar Lotfi‐Emran collaborates with scholars based in United States, Sweden and Taiwan. Sahar Lotfi‐Emran's co-authors include Mark D. Noar, Nicholas E. Ingraham, Christopher J. Tignanelli, Rachel Morris, R. Adams Dudley, Shernan G. Holtan, Beth K Thielen, Lawrence B. Schwartz, Quang Le and Anthony Charles and has published in prestigious journals such as The Journal of Experimental Medicine, PLoS ONE and Scientific Reports.
